Letter to the President is, according to the Journal of the Goncourt, a "Rabelaisian letter," the "pornographic Gautier trip from Geneva to Rome through Venice: An eight-page letter addressed to Madame Sabatier, singer, he calls President.
Gautier delivered an exercise of lexical jewelry, borrowing the words of the old troubadours of Gaul rehabilitated by Rabelais; sperm eloquence that reflects the art and skill in handling the crudest language, touched a certain prudishness, it will definitely brighten your mood to Pantagruelists but may blush to those less daring souls
